Cricut maker quick swap tips

The quick swap tips for the Cricut Maker are slowly emerging with some being available in NZ on trademe or other sites and I'm sure Spotlight will have them soon. I have had so much fun playing with them and have found a new favourite crafting pastime and that is engraving on Acrylic. I purchased several 2mm Acrylic squares as I knew the maker could cut up to 2mm thick. There are 4 new tools out the engraving blade, the wavy blade, the deboss blade and the perforation blade. 
Here is a short video on what the debossing blade does
this blade has a number of uses with debossing and I can see some lovely patterns coming on 3d things I make. Now the next one I tried was the perforation blade and I had fun with that one making my niece a card. The video below is of her opening the card

Now I liked the wavy blade but have not done a lot with it, however I think it will come in very handy for those cotton tops to go on my christmas jars

Then comes the engraving blade and this one is my all time favourite. the video below is engraving an acrylic clip board. I did this by putting the board at the bottom of the mat and then putting a piece of card under it so the clip part could run freely over the drop down front of the machine.
